More about pharmacy courses in Brompton
If you are looking to advance your career in the Pharmacy sector, Brompton offers a variety of courses tailored to meet your needs. With 18 Pharmacy courses available, you can find options that range from qualifications like the Certificate II in Community Pharmacy to advanced studies such as the Graduate Diploma of Advanced Pharmacy Practice. These qualifications can help you pursue exciting job roles including Pharmacy Assistant, Community Pharmacist, and Retail Pharmacist in and around the 5007 area.
Several esteemed training providers, such as the TIME Education and Training, offer targeted courses like Supporting the Supply of Pharmacy Medicines and Pharmacist Only Medicines. Additionally, UniSA provides a robust pathway to becoming a registered pharmacist with their Bachelor of Pharmacy (Honours).
